Length of dog hair
This does not necessarily mean that you could buy a shock collar labeled as being for pets with little coats. Anyway, you will need to keep in mind your dog’s hair length when purchasing one because if you have long hair around their neck, it could get caught up in the collar.
If your Australian Shepherded has a long hair or coat of fur, ensure that you consider this factor before purchasing a vibration or shock collars. Investing in one that cannot make stronger around long-coated dogs is one of the bad mistakes you can make because it will just cause irritation for them and yourself.

Size of dog neck
The first measurement will be neck circumference, which can be accomplished using vinyl or cloth measuring tape. Calculate around their neck where you would like the collar strap to sit. Bear in mind that it should not be up against the throat but should sit higher up on the neck.
The second dimension is the diameter, which you will need to take from 1 side of their neck to another. You can then match that number with our proper guidelines to determine what size of your pet neck is.
Range of dog collar
The range of your shock collar is another significant factor you will need to keep in mind before buying one. Different anti-bark collars will have various training ranges, and some can even reach up to a mile away in terms of distance.
In most cases, you would not need a collar to go over ½ mile away from the receiver because your pet should react well within a hundred yards. Anyway, some need more than this range, so keep that in mind if you have a particularly naughty dog with high barking.

The comfort of dog collar
If you plan on leaving your static correction collar, it is vital to consider the relaxation level your dog experiences while wearing it. Some collars have protruding or sharp adornments elements that can dig into their skin and bother them.
The problems should not be too much of an issue if you plan on putting the collar on when you are actively correcting or training their behavior, but it can be a problem if you need to leave it on for long periods. It is typically best to look for something that will have no distress, no matter how long they wear it.

Battery timing
Your shock collar’s battery timing is also a vital factor that you should consider before making a big purchase. You need to ensure that it has sufficient power to last through the total duration of their training, but not so much that it becomes troublesome on you and your wallet.
If this sounds like something you would like, you should think about getting a rechargeable one. This way, you would not have to continually buy new batteries and plug them in after training sessions to gain absolute power back.
